Even more NetEase Games studios are at risk of closure following the company's decision to cut costs across some of its non-Chinese subsidiaries, according to a newly emerged report. However, the Marvel Rivals developer is currently said to be exploring other options.

On February 20, NetEase shared its consolidated financial report for the fourth quarter of 2024, reporting a 1.5% year-on-year revenue growth, but a 2.6% decline in gross profit. The results missed analyst expectations, and were followed by a Bloomberg report claiming NetEase nearly canceled Marvel Rivals and recently started aggressive cost-cutting efforts across its overseas game development divisions. The curtailing of the Chinese company's foreign game business is said to have been initiated by founder and CEO William Ding, who is supposedly wanting to refocus the group's resources on a smaller catalog of titles.
